Soot Damage Restoration in Mesa, AZ
Soot damage restoration services focus on cleaning and restoring properties affected by soot residue resulting from fires, smoke, or other combustion sources. This service typically covers a range of projects, including cleaning walls, ceilings, and surfaces affected by soot, removing stubborn stains, and deodorizing indoor spaces to eliminate lingering smoke odors. Homeowners often seek this service after a fire incident or smoke exposure to improve indoor air quality, prevent further damage, and restore the appearance of their living spaces.
Before requesting soot damage restoration, property owners usually want to understand the extent of the soot contamination and the types of surfaces involved. It's important to know whether the damage is confined to certain areas or widespread, as well as any specific materials that may require special cleaning methods. Clarifying these details helps determine the appropriate approach for effective cleaning and restoration, ensuring the property is properly cleaned, deodorized, and returned to a safe, comfortable condition.

Soot Damage Restoration Questions
What causes soot damage in homes? Soot damage typically results from smoke produced by fires, heating appliances, or electrical issues that create airborne particles settling on surfaces.
How can soot damage affect property? Soot can stain walls, ceilings, and belongings, and may cause lingering odors if not properly cleaned.
Is soot damage difficult to clean? Yes, soot residue can be stubborn and requires specialized cleaning methods to remove effectively without spreading contamination.
What are common signs of soot damage? Visible black or brown stains on surfaces, persistent smoky odors, and discoloration are common indicators of soot damage.
